Why this matters

The opening of a new retail location by Clarks at Lakeside Shopping Center in Metairie offers a subtle but telling data point on the resilience and recalibration of US retail real estate. While single-tenant store openings may seem routine, they serve as a barometer for institutional investor confidence in retail assets amid ongoing sector challenges. This move suggests that certain retail nodes—particularly well-established shopping centers in suburban or secondary markets—continue to attract tenant demand despite broader headwinds from e-commerce and shifting consumer behavior. For allocators and lenders, the significance lies in the selective nature of retail leasing activity. Institutional capital has largely retreated from speculative retail development, favoring stabilized, income-producing assets with strong tenant profiles. Clarks’ expansion into Lakeside Shopping Center may reflect a microcosm of this trend: retailers consolidating or growing in proven locations that offer steady foot traffic and demographic support. It also hints at the potential for retail centers with diversified tenant mixes and experiential offerings to maintain relevance. In sum, this opening underscores a cautious but persistent flow of capital into retail real estate, conditioned by location quality and tenant creditworthiness rather than broad sector optimism.
